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5629 444 4511701080 30 3126
75114937 61553 55138627098
75114937 61553 55138627098
3862265 048662773 264333
All about undefined
Interested in learning more?
75114937 61553 55138627098
3862265 048662773 264333
See more
9472 480131 2870
32402 834407193 7597 7495
See more
2278321 1946
4080821 117628209 390 354168
See more